Pediatric Dental Care: Building a Foundation for Healthy Smiles

Starting Early

The journey to a lifetime of healthy teeth begins in childhood. Establishing good dental habits early is crucial:

  • First Visit: The American Academy of Pediatric Dentistry recommends that a child’s first dental visit should be by their first birthday. At Sudbury Dental Arts, we make this first visit a positive experience, setting the tone for future dental health.
  • Preventive Measures: Sealants and fluoride treatments are effective in preventing decay in children’s teeth. Our team ensures that these preventive measures are applied when necessary, helping to ward off cavities.

Dental Care for Teens: Navigating Changes and Challenges

Orthodontic Assessments

Teen years often bring the need for orthodontic evaluation. Here’s how we handle this phase:

  • Early Assessments: We conduct orthodontic assessments to identify the need for treatments like braces or Invisalign. Early detection can lead to more effective treatments.
  • Customized Solutions: Every teen is unique. We provide personalized orthodontic care plans that suit each teenager’s lifestyle, whether they opt for traditional braces or prefer the less visible Invisalign aligners.

Preventing Sports-Related Injuries

Many teens are involved in sports, which can pose risks to dental health:

  • Mouthguards: We strongly recommend custom-made sports mouthguards for teens involved in any contact sports. These help protect against tooth fractures and loss.
  • Education on Risks: Part of our care involves educating teens about the importance of protecting their mouths during sports activities.
